Sec. 181.084. APPROPRIATION OR CONDEMNATION OF LAND. A telephone or telegraph corporation has the right to:
(1) appropriate as much land owned by a private person or a corporation as is necessary to construct a facility; or
(2) condemn land to acquire a right-of-way or other interest in the land for the use of the telephone or telegraph corporation.
Acts 1997, 75th Leg., ch. 166, Sec. 1, eff. Sept. 1, 1997.
